Nagpur has tropical savannah climate (Aw in Köppen climate classification) with dry conditions prevailing for most of the year. It receives about 163 mm of rainfall in June. The amount of rainfall is increased in July to 294 mm.

Maharashtra has a tropical climate, with three distinct seasons: Summer (March–May), Monsoon (June–September), and Winter (October–February). However, dew and hail also occur sometimes, depending upon the seasonal weather.
